"Pyza" is a hidden gem in Greenpoint, Brooklyn, offering authentic Polish cuisine in a no-frills, cafeteria-style setting. The menu features traditional Polish staples like kielbasa, pierogies, goulash, and potato pancakes. Customers rave about the generous portions, delicious flavors, and affordable prices. The friendly service and informative staff make dining at Pyza a comforting and homey experience. Highlights include the potato dumplings, sauerkraut and mushroom pierogies, boneless pork chop, and flavorful kielbasa. The casual atmosphere and quick service cater to working individuals on lunch breaks and small families alike. While the staff may be less warm to non-Polish speakers, the authentic dishes and fair prices make Pyza a must-visit for anyone craving a taste of Poland in Brooklyn. Don't forget to bring cash, as credit cards are not accepted at this cash-only establishment.
